Frequently asked questions
How much do Tax Reporting employees make?

Employees who know Tax Reporting earn an average of ₹24.4lakhs, mostly ranging from ₹19.0lakhs per year to ₹71.0lakhs per year based on 36 profiles. The top 10% of employees earn more than ₹33.2lakhs per year.

What is the average salary of Tax Reporting?

Average salary of an employee who know Tax Reporting is ₹24.4lakhs.

What is the highest salary offered who know Tax Reporting?

Highest reported salary offered who know Tax Reporting is ₹71.2lakhs. The top 10% of employees earn more than ₹33.2lakhs per year. The top 1% earn more than a whopping ₹71.0lakhs per year.

What are the most common skills required who know Tax Reporting?

100% of employees have skills in tax reporting . 0% also know tax compliance . 0% also know indirect taxation .

What are the highest paying jobs who know Tax Reporting?

The top 5 highest paying jobs who know Tax Reporting with reported salaries are:

  • associate director - ₹44.0lakhs per year

  • manager - ₹28.0lakhs per year

  • senior manager - ₹27.0lakhs per year

  • tax manager - ₹19.0lakhs per year

  • assistant manager - ₹14.0lakhs per year

What is the median salary offered who know Tax Reporting?

The median salary approximately calculated from salary profiles measured so far is ₹20.5lakhs per year.

How is the age distributed among employees who know Tax Reporting?

42% of employees lie between 31-36 yrs . 28% of the employees fall in the age group of 26-31 yrs .

What qualifications do employees have who know Tax Reporting?

6% hold a Graduate degree.

Which schools do employees working who know Tax Reporting went to?

44% of employees studied at Institute of Chartered Accountant of India (ICAI) . 11% studied at Delhi University .
